Abstract
Youth with intellectual and developmental disabilities (IDD) are at significantly higher risk of experiencing multiple types of interpersonal victimization across their lifespan compared to their peers without IDD. Despite the extensive literature on efficacy of prevention education programs for children without IDD, very little is known about comparable programs for children with IDD. In this scoping review, we synthesized the literature on existing programs for children with IDD. We identified thirteen programs which we critically assessed against established best practice criteria for prevention and special education and evaluation. The current literature on prevention education programs for children with IDD exhibits significant limitations, such as weak research designs and poor measurement of outcomes.

Introduction
Children with intellectual and developmental disabilities (IDD) are a heterogenous group that vary significantly in cognitive abilities. IDD are characterized as impairments in general mental abilities that impact adaptive functioning ‒ conceptual, social, and practical – in a person’s life with an age of onset before 18 years (American Psychiatric Association, 2013).
The increased risk of abuse and peer victimization (collectively termed victimization hereafter) for children with IDD compared to their peers without IDD is well established (Klebanov et al., 2023; Sullivan & Knutson, 2000; Vanderminden et al., 2023; Wissink et al., 2015). In general, children with IDD are at increased risk for victimization because of extended dependence on adults, language and social deficits, and incongruence between physical and cognitive maturity (Algood et al., 2011; Foster & Sandel, 2010; Jojo et al., 2023; Maclean et al., 2017). We know very little, however, about effective strategies that address this increased risk and prevent victimization for children with IDD.
Like programs for children without IDD, prevention programs for children with IDD should address how to recognize, respond, and report abuse or potential abuse. School-based prevention education is a widely used and effective strategy for preventing victimization among children without IDD. Decades of research on these programs offer insight into their efficacy as well as what features seem to be most important for improving children’s abilities to recognize, respond, and report. After participating in these education programs, children demonstrate increased knowledge of risky situations, self-protective behaviors (e.g., being assertive, reporting unsafe situations to adults), bystander behaviors, and disclosures of victimization (Bright et al., 2022; Finkelhor et al., 1995; Kennedy, 2020; Polanin et al., 2012; Walsh et al., 2018). It has also been made clear that children who experience one type of victimization are also likely to experience multiple other types of victimization (Hébert et al., 2016; Turner et al., 2016) and that victimization experiences are interrelated (Higgins et al., 2023). Most programs, however, address only one type of victimization (e.g., bullying or child sexual abuse).
School-based prevention education with appropriate design or adaptations may also be an effective strategy for preventing victimization among children with IDD. In an outline of the current state of school-based victimization prevention education programs for youth with IDD, Ortega and colleagues (2023) stressed the importance of parent and community involvement in developing evidence-based prevention programs for children with IDD. Based on focus groups with parents and professionals working with children with IDD (Bődi et al., 2023) emphasized the value of having highly trained educators leading the program while staff assists the students.
Despite the well-documented increased risk of victimization among children with IDD, and the success of prevention education for children without IDD, relatively little is known about the existence or efficacy of prevention education programs that are designed for children with IDD (Goh & Andrew, 2021). The current study addresses this gap in the literature by conducting a scoping review of victimization prevention education programs that are specifically designed or adapted for children with IDD. The research questions for this review include: (i) What victimization prevention education programs exist for children and youth with IDD?, (ii) What content, structure, and teaching strategies are used in prevention education programs for children and youth with IDD?, and (iii) What evidence of the effectiveness of prevention education programs for children and youth with IDD exists?
Method
A scoping review was considered the most suitable approach, using combination of guidelines including Arksey and O’Malley’s (2005) classic six stage process, and the PRISMA-ScR extension for scoping reviews (Arksey & O’Malley, 2005; Tricco et al., 2018). After summarizing the literature, congruent with Arksey and O’Malley’s (2005) sixth stage, we reviewed findings with experts in prevention education and education for children/youth with IDD. This consultation process assisted in the interpretation of findings, guided presentation of findings, and shaped recommendations for research and practice.
Literature Search

Searches for programs were conducted from January to April 2023 and repeated in October 2023 using eight databases: ERIC (EBSCOhost), Education Source, PsycINFO, Academic Search Premier, CINAHL, Psychology and Behavioral Sciences Collection, Web of Science, and the search engine Google Scholar. We also queried several professional networks for knowledge of prevention education programs that may not have been documented in the scientific literature. Finally, we identified programs and evaluations through citations in and of selected studies. Database searches were limited to papers published in English with no date restrictions used. For Google Scholar searches, the first 3 pages constituting the most relevant results were used.
Literature Screening and Selection
Title review was conducted by author MB. Two authors (DO, MB) reviewed abstracts and full-text articles to identify programs. Conflicts were resolved through consensus discussion. Programs were selected if they met the following inclusion criteria: (i) included content on victimization prevention (victimization types including but not limited to physical abuse, sexual abuse, sexual assault, emotional abuse, bullying, and neglect); (ii) for children or youth with IDD (programs were included if they were developed specifically for children with IDD or if they had been developed for children without IDD and adapted for children with IDD); and (iii) were implemented in school settings.
Programs were excluded if they utilized a single subject case study design, were designed to solely meet the needs of adults, were implemented outside of school settings (such as in therapeutic environments or clinics), were primarily focused on sexual or reproductive health or abduction, or did not provide sufficient information to determine the topics covered or the teaching strategies employed in the prevention education program.
Data Extraction and Coding
With programs identified, three authors (DO, MB, CB) then collected supporting materials for each program (e.g., program manuals, reports, websites). Program data extracted included: targeted participant group, program setting, topics covered, teaching strategies employed, and evaluation methods and results of evaluation(s). Teaching strategies were coded against the best practices for victimization prevention education (Finkelhor et al., 2014; Gaffney et al., 2021; Walsh et al., 2018) and best practices for special education (Bastable et al., 2021; Räty et al., 2016; Schaafsma et al., 2015).
Students with IDD have difficulties processing new information, analyzing abstract ideas, communicating, and learning social skills (Boat et al., 2015). Thus, a variety of teaching strategies - also known as pedagogical approaches, or pedagogies - including chunking (i.e., breaking down material into simple components and linking them together), use of visual images, modeling behaviors, role-play, and others would be needed to help students with IDD learn more effectively (Algahtani, 2017; Schaafsma et al., 2015). Modeling behavior aids in teaching students with IDD. Students with IDD benefit from seeing behaviors they are expected to perform before they are asked to complete them. It may also be helpful to avoid abstract examples as these concepts may be difficult for children with IDD to understand. Explicit, direct instruction paired with real-life examples and opportunities for repeated practice also helps students with IDD master material (Westwood, 2020).
Evaluation approaches were coded against the Administration for Children & Families Common Framework for Research and Evaluation (Administration for Children and Families, Office of Planning, Research and Evaluation, 2016). The lead author (MB) created a coding scheme for each of these study components. For coding of practices, the practice was coded as present only if explicit evidence was present in any of the program materials including manuals, reports, peer-reviewed journal articles, or websites. For practices that were not explicitly addressed, researchers coded the practice as “unclear or unable to determine.” Authors DO and CB were trained in the coding scheme. These two researchers coded all programs. Each discrepancy was discussed and resolved. Materials used for the coding included content such as peer-reviewed journal articles, and non-peer reviewed theses, reports, program manuals, sample lesson plans, teacher’s guides, sample presentation materials. The authors emailed at least one individual (researchers, program developers, program staff) from each program to ensure that all readily available materials have been obtained to conduct a thorough review.
Findings
Searches from all databases yielded 1750 citations. Removing duplicates, yielded 1443 unique citations. Excluding records based on title and abstract screening left 41 citations for full-text review. Full-text review excluded another 32 citations. Citations alone yielded nine evaluation studies that described seven programs (two programs evaluated twice). Six additional programs were identified through professional networks and word-of-mouth, however there were no evaluation studies conducted on them. The final sample included thirteen programs and nine evaluation studies. An adapted PRISMA flowchart (Page et al., 2021) is shown in Figure 1. Study flow diagram (adapted from Page et al., 2021).

Child Sexual Abuse: A Solution (CSA: A Solution)
CSA: A Solution was developed in 1984 for pre-school and elementary school aged children, and to our knowledge hasn’t been in use in recent years. This program addressed sexual abuse, specifically unsafe touch, body autonomy, and reporting abuse. It consisted of 6 videos that vary in length from 15-30 minutes. The program relied on models, rehearsals, and group discussions as teaching strategies. CSA: A Solution took a systems approach by including 3 segments: one for the child, one for the parent, and one for teachers and school administration. To our knowledge, no evaluation has been conducted on this program.
Special Education Family Life and Sexual Health (Special Education FLASH)
Special Education FLASH was designed in 1991 by the Public Health – Seattle & King County, Family Planning Program. Lessons have been revised as recent as 2015. Led by teachers, Special Education FLASH included content on sexual abuse as well as inappropriate touch, healthy relationships, saying “no”, verbal and non-verbal communication. The special education FLASH program utilized adaptations for physical differences and communication augmentation by encouraging non-verbal ways of saying no, including in American Sign Language. Special education FLASH includes 28 sessions of unspecified length. To our knowledge, no evaluation has been conducted on this program.
Stay Safe Child Abuse Prevention Program
The Stay Safe Program was developed for children without IDD and Rose Cullen adapted the program for use in special education. The latest program update found was 2016. Both programs are delivered primarily in Irish primary school classrooms (Cullen R., 1996). Stay Safe addressed sexual abuse, bullying, and physical abuse. Other topics included feeling safe versus feeling unsafe, good, and bad touches, secrets and how to tell reliable adults, risks of strangers, and bullying. The Stay Safe Program used simple, direct language and concrete examples. Children also engaged in role playing and learn concepts using the arts (e.g., poetry, music, stories). Although the Stay Safe program for children without IDD had clear recommendations for number of lessons and target recipient, the adapted program for children with IDD did not include such information. To our knowledge, no evaluation of the Stay Safe program for children with IDD has been completed.
Kid & Teen Safe: An Abuse Prevention Program for Youth With Disabilities
Kid & Teen Safe was developed in 2002 by SafePlace: Domestic Violence and Sexual Assault Survival Center in the US and was delivered primarily in K-12 classrooms (Abramson & Mastroleo, 2002). Kid & Teen Safe was designed for school-aged children with disabilities to learn about sexual abuse and prevention (Abramson & Mastroleo, 2002). This program was delivered to groups of children with disabilities including IDD in schools but also could be delivered in summer programs, service agencies, residential facilities, and other settings in which children with disabilities are served. Lessons were 3–4 sessions for 40–60 minutes each. Kid & Teen Safe addressed sexual abuse, bullying, physical abuse, emotional abuse, neglect, and trafficking/exploitation. This program also addressed personal boundaries, good and bad touches, assertively saying “no” and “stop,” escaping abusive situations, telling safe adults, and other personal safety topics. The program also included a 60–90 minute presentation for school staff and parents as well as a resource library for the general public. Abramson and Mastroleo conducted an evaluation of the program in 2002.
Growing Pains Program (GPP)
The Growing Pains Program (GPP) was developed for adolescents with mild to severe IDD in a special education setting by an Australian working group led by Loretta Sheppard (Sheppard, 2006). GPP developers integrated input from school administration, teachers, parents, welfare staff, and therapy staff. GPP addressed child sexual abuse (CSA) prevention, bullying prevention strategies, and identifying a safe adult. Other topics included social skills, drug education, relationships and sexuality, protective behaviors, grieving and loss, human life cycle, and personal hygiene. GPP was piloted over two school terms, or 20 weeks, and then revised as needed. Prior to the pilot, all teachers attended professional development sessions for each topic which included recommendations for teaching strategies. During the pilot, one 45–60-min session was administered each week. Teachers were encouraged to reinforce skills taught during the session throughout the week to optimize student learning. Teaching methods included didactic instruction, videos, activities, reviews, and games. Parent involvement was limited to a post-program questionnaire that asked about their valuation of topics. Sheppard (2006) conducted a feasibility evaluation of GPP.
Creating Safe Environments
Creating Safe Environments was adapted for youth with developmental disabilities in 2008 by Dr Lee Murray in collaboration with community partners (Murray, 2019). Victimization topics addressed by the program included sexual, physical, and emotional abuse. Other topics included consent, unhealthy relationships, safe and unsafe secrets, as well as identifying private body parts. Creating Safe Environments consists of 5 sessions that are each 60 minutes. The program relied on puppets, story boards, critical thinking, and group discussions as teaching strategies. Teacher and parent involvement in the program were not well described. Murray (2019) conducted an evaluation of the design and development of Creating Safe Environments.
Sexuality Education for People with Developmental Disabilities
Sexuality Education for People with Developmental Disabilities was created in 2009 and was last updated in 2018 with topics such as social media and gender identity. The curriculum is managed by Elevatus Training and is designed for implementation in both schools and community agencies. The program included content on sexual abuse, among other topics such as body autonomy, healthy boundaries, and different types of relationships. The program consisted of 22 sessions that are unspecified in length. Teaching strategies employed by the program were interactive exercises, videos, games, and direct instruction. Teacher and parent involvement in the program were not well described. To our knowledge, no evaluation of the Sexuality Education for People with Developmental Disabilities program has been completed.
IMPACT:Ability
IMPACT:Ability was developed by the Boston, MA (USA) chapter of the IMPACT, an international affiliation of organizations that teach self-defense to prevent abuse and violence. IMPACT: Ability was designed for youth and young adults with disabilities and includes content specifically for individuals with IDD. The Massachusetts advocates Standing Strong (MASS) self-advocacy education was also incorporated into the IMPACT:Ability curriculum. The latest evaluation of IMPACT:Ability was published in 2017. IMPACT: Ability was designed to be delivered in a special education setting.
IMPACT:Ability addressed CSA, physical abuse, and bullying prevention strategies as well how to report incidents of maltreatment. Topics further explored awareness of surroundings, personal boundaries, protecting their bodies, safe adults, and safe and unsafe secrets. IMPACT:Ability consisted of (10) 90-min weekly sessions. This included two sessions teach MASS self-advocacy strategies. IMPACT:Ability was taught using experiential teaching and learning strategies such as role playing, rehearsal, one-on-one coaching, interactive exercises, physical activity, and critical and moral thinking. IMPACT:Ability also provides flexibility in its curricula by allowing teachers to use previously accepted adaptations to teach children with diverse learning needs. Parents were invited to participate in the IMPACT:Ability training, but their involvement was not well described. Teacher involvement was not well-described. Wismar conducted an effectiveness study of IMPACT: Ability in 2020.
Healthy Relationships & Autism (HR)
Healthy Relationships & Autism is a curriculum designed to teach basic hygiene, basic biological sex education, and relationship development to adolescents with Autism Spectrum Disorder (ASD). The curriculum was designed be implemented in classroom settings but can be adapted to community settings. Similarly, it was designed to be implemented in a group format (5–8) but can be adapted to individual delivery (Sutton & Wesley Spectrum Services, 2015). The program included 19-26 sessions (depending on grade level) that each lasted 40–50 minutes. The program included content on child sexual abuse, digital safety, and bullying. Other topics included basic hygiene skills, basic biological sex education, and relationship development. Teaching strategies used by facilitators included role-playing, direct instructions, and video demonstrations. Parents were encouraged to be involved in completing the home supplements to the program. Teacher involvement was not well described. Pask and colleagues (2016), as well as Hart (2020) conducted an efficacy evaluation of Healthy Relationships and Autism.
Child Sexual Abuse Prevention Intervention (CSAPI)
The CSAPI program was developed and initially piloted in Korea in community settings and focused solely on CSA prevention for children with IDD (Kim, 2016). Development details of CSAPI are not described. CSAPI was later adapted to be delivered in a special education classroom setting for adolescents with mild IDD (Warraitch et al., 2021). The latest evaluation of CSAPI was published in 2021 suggesting the program may still be in use. The school-based CSAPI is administered in (5) 30–40-min weekly sessions. Topics included body ownership, body parts and private parts, appropriate and inappropriate situations, refusing abusive lures physically and verbally, and disclosures. Instruction, modeling, role-plays, and feedback were used to teach the program. Teacher and parent involvement were not described. Warraitch and colleagues published an efficacy evaluation of CSAPI in 2021.
Emma Untouchable
Emma Untouchable is a CSA prevention program that was initially developed for females with intellectual disabilities between the ages of 8–12 (Chodan et al., 2017). Emma Untouchable was designed for a community setting by Reis and colleagues in Germany. It was then revised and implemented in a special education setting in 2022 suggesting it is still in use (Reis et al., 2022). The program includes 10 group (4-8 participants) sessions that each last 90 minutes. Sexual abuse is the only victimization type addressed by Emma Untouchable. Other topics include body language and emotions, basic self-defense, navigating situations of anger and fear, getting help, naming private parts, reflecting on touch, and learning about body ownership. Teaching strategies include didactic instruction modeling, prompting, rehearsal, reward for appropriate behaviors, and in-situ probes. Researchers also use a puppet in their instruction. The puppet serves as a coping and mastery model, exhibiting appropriate behaviors and offering participants guidance on developing their own strategies. Teacher and parent involvement are not well described. Reis and colleagues published an efficacy evaluation of Emma Untouchable in 2022.
No-Go-Tell!: Child Abuse Prevention
The No-Go-Tell! Curriculum was created for children ages 3–7 with developmental and learning disabilities and was implemented in preschool and elementary schools. The number of sessions and length of each are unknown. The only victimization type covered by No-Go-Tell! was sexual abuse, and it included content on reporting abuse, private parts, and types of relationships. Teaching strategies used by the program are concrete examples, modeling, role play, and interactive exercises. Teachers and school administrators received a guide on implementation, with content on talking to parents about the program. To our knowledge, no evaluation of No-Go-Tell!:Child Abuse Prevention has been completed.
CIRCLES Stop Abuse
CIRCLES Stop Abuse was a video program for students with developmental disabilities that aimed to teach students how to recognize, react to, and avoid exploitation. The only victimization type covered by this program was sexual abuse. Other topics included, recognizing, and reacting to exploitation, protective behaviors, and reporting abuse. CIRCLES Stop Abuse relied on real-life demonstrations, rehearsals, and stories for teaching strategies. Teacher and parent involvement were not well described. To our knowledge, no evaluation of CIRCLES Stop Abuse for children with IDD has been completed.

Evidence-Informed
We found evidence that two programs (Creating Safe Environments, Sexuality Education for People with Developmental Disabilities) were based on the latest research on general education. We found evidence that one program (Stay Safe) was based on the latest research on victimization prevention, four programs (Special Education FLASH, Stay Safe, Kid & Teen Safe, Sexuality Education for People with Developmental Disabilities) were developed based on the latest research on inclusive practices. And five programs (Stay Safe, Growing Pains, Creating Safe Environments, Healthy Relationships & Autism, Emma Untouchable) were developed based on the latest research on special education.
Four programs (Kid & Teen Safe, Growing Pains, Creating Safe Environments, Sexuality Education for People with Developmental Disabilities) used Community Based Participatory Research (CBPR) in which persons with IDD contributed to the development and evaluation of the program. Six programs (Special Education FLASH, Stay Safe, Kid & Teen Safe, Creating Safe Environments, IMPACT: Ability, Emma Untouchable) outlined clear goals or objectives but none of the programs included a logic model or theory of change.
Content
We found evidence that six programs covered multiple types of victimization. All programs covered child sexual abuse, five programs (Stay Safe, Kid & Teen Safe, Growing Pains, IMPACT:Ability, Healthy Relationships & Autism) covered bullying, four programs (Stay Safe, Kid & Teen Safe, Creating Safe Environments, IMPACT:Ability) covered physical abuse, two programs (Kid & Teen Safe, Creating Safe Environments) covered emotional abuse, and only one program covered neglect, or trafficking/exploitation (Kid & Teen Safe). Only one program (Healthy Relationships & Autism) covered cyber or digital safety.
Nine programs (CSA: A Solution, Special Education FLASH, Stay Safe, Kid & Teen Safe, Creating Safe Environments, Sexuality Education for People with Developmental Disabilities, IMPACT: Ability, CSAPI, Emma Untouchable) included content about body autonomy and ownership, safe and unsafe touches, and discussed how to say “stop” or “no.” Ten programs (Special Education FLASH, Stay Safe, Kid & Teen Safe, Growing Pains, Creating Safe Environments, Sexuality Education for People with Developmental Disabilities, Healthy Relationships & Autism, CSAPI, Emma Untouchable, No-Go-Tell!) identified private body parts. Six programs (Special Education FLASH, Stay Safe, Kid & Teen Safe, Growing Pains, Healthy Relationships & Autism, CSAPI) discussed identifying a safe adult and nine programs (CSA: A Solution, Special Education FLASH, Kid & Teen Safe, Creating Safe Environments, IMPACT:Ability, CSAPI, Emma Untouchable, No-Go-Tell!, CIRCLES Stop Abuse) discussed how to report potential abuse.
Five programs (Stay Safe, Kid & Teen Safe, Creating Safe Environments, IMPACT:Ability, Healthy Relationships & Autism) discussed safe and unsafe secrets and seven programs (Special Education FLASH, Kid & Teen Safe, Growing Pains, Creating Safe Environments, Sexuality Education for People with Developmental Disabilities, IMPACT:Ability, Healthy Relationships & Autism) addressed healthy and respectful relationships including in the context of dating relationships.
Length, Frequency, and Intensity
Nine programs were delivered across multiple days; four programs (Stay Safe, Growing Pains, No-Go-Tell!, CIRCLES Stop Abuse) did not specify the number of sessions. Session durations ranged from 15-90 minutes each with the total time of programs ranging from 90-1170 minutes.
Developmentally Appropriate
Six programs (Special Education FLASH, Kid & Teen Safe, Growing Pains, IMPACT:Ability, No-Go-Tell!, CIRCLES Stop Abuse) used concrete examples and avoided abstract concepts. Six programs (Special Education FLASH, Stay Safe, Kid & Teen Safe, IMPACT:Ability, Healthy Relationships & Autism, No-Go-Tell!) described adaptations for physical differences and communication augmentation. Three programs (Stay Safe, IMPACT:Ability, Healthy Relationships & Autism) used developmental sequencing of content that matched students’ cognitive abilities and developmental age, maturity, and ability. Four programs (Special Education FLASH, Stay Safe, Kid & Teen Safe, No-Go-Tell!) recommended that instructors use simple, direct, concrete language when presenting material. Although some of the programs reviewed suggested that presentations of material be customized for children with IDD, they did not make explicit recommendations about exactly how this might be achieved.
Varied Teaching Methods
All programs used varied teaching methods including but not limited to modeling, role playing, rehearsal, one-on-one coaching, critical and moral thinking, physical activity, and interactive exercises, small group settings, group discussions, social reinforcement, feedback, videos, multimedia presentations, songs, coloring books, toys, storybooks, and games.
Positive Framing
Seven programs (Special Education FLASH, Stay Safe, Creating Safe Environments, Sexuality Education for People with Developmental Disabilities, IMPACT: Ability, Healthy Relationship & Autism, Emma Untouchable) were positively framed. Majority of the programs avoided using scare tactics or confrontational strategies such as teaching stranger danger and testing children in unsafe scenarios.
Whole-School Approach
Six programs (Stay Safe, Kid & Teen Safe, Growing Pains, Creating Safe Environments, Healthy Relationships & Autism, Emma Untouchable) included programming for multiple grades within a single school; six programs (CSA: A Solution, Special Education FLASH, Stay Safe, Kid & Teen Safe Healthy Relationships & Autism, No-Go-Tell!) included programming for teachers and four programs (CSA: A Solution, Stay Safe, Kid & Teen Safe, No-Go-Tell!) included programming for school staff. No program included school-wide activities such as banners or posters to hang outside of the classroom, whole-school assemblies, or whole-school activities.
Engages Parents and Community Members
Six programs (CSA: A Solution, Special Education FLASH, Stay Safe, Kid & Teen Safe, Growing Pains, Healthy Relationships & Autism) included content and/or activities for parents, one program (Kid &Teen Safe) included content and/or activities for community members and members of the child’s support team (e.g., occupational therapy).
Qualifications of Instructor
One program (Kid & Teen Safe) program suggested instructors have training or experience in prevention education and four programs (Special Education FLASH, Kid & Teen Safe, Creating Safe Environments, Sexuality Education for People with Developmental Disabilities) suggested facilitators to have training or experience in special education. No program specified training or experience in general education, child welfare, or child protection.
Monitoring and Evaluation
Ten programs (Special Education FLASH, Kid & Teen Safe, Growing Pains, Creating Safe Environments, Sexuality Education for People with Developmental Disabilities, IMPACT:Ability, Healthy Relationships & Autism, CSAPI, Emma Untouchable, No-Go-Tell!) included measures for assessing student learning, three programs (Growing Pains, IMPACT:Ability, Emma Untouchable) included measures for long-term outcomes or program impact, and two programs (IMPACT:Ability, Healthy Relationships & Autism) included fidelity measures or other mechanisms to monitor implementation quality.

Design
Four evaluations used a treatment-only design in which all participants received the program (Abramson & Mastroleo, 2002; Sheppard, 2006; Warraitch et al., 2021; Wismar, 2020). Three evaluations used a quasi-experimental design (Dryden et al., 2014; Hart, 2020; Pask et al., 2016) and one evaluation (Reis et al., 2022) used an experimental design with randomization of a treatment and control conditions. Seven evaluations included pre and post assessments of student outcomes.
Sample
Evaluation sample sizes ranged from 145 to 798 participants. Participant ages ranged from 8 to 21 years with two studies not reporting specific ages of participants (Abramson and Mastroleo, 2002; Wismar, 2020). Gender and racial/ethnic characteristics were not mentioned in two evaluations (Abramson and Mastroleo, 2002; Wismar, 2020). One evaluation had only female participants from a specific ethnic background without any further documentation of racial characteristics (Warraitch et al., 2021). One study had only female participants without any mention of racial/ethnic characteristics (Reis et al., 2022). One study had only White male participants (Pask et al., 2016). Hart (2020) reported 8 male and 4 female participants in the experimental group with majority of the student identified as Caucasian. One evaluation reported 48 male and 20 female participants (Sheppard, 2006). Dryden and colleagues (2014) reported a heterogenous sample with 58% males and a mix of non-Hispanic Black, non-Hispanic White, Hispanic and “other” race/ethnicities. Murray (2019) didn’t specify sample demographics.
Assessment and Measures
Knowledge
In an evaluation of the Kid & Teen Safe program, researchers asked one open-ended question (i.e., “What would you do if a person tries to hurt you?”) to evaluate children’s knowledge. Responses were scored as correct if the student indicates (without prompting) that s/he would tell the person “No!,” leave the situation, tell an adult, or a similar reply.
Reis and colleagues (2022) used a board game to measure children’s knowledge gained from the Emma Untouchable program. Questions within the board game included items from the Personal Safety Questionnaire (PSQ; Wurtele, 2009). During the game, participants answered questions about naming body parts and labeling appropriateness of touches. Participants did not receive feedback on their responses. Instead, following a response to a question, participants were allowed to move forward on the board regardless of appropriate or inappropriate response. Knowledge was also measured using video vignettes. Participants watched the beginning of a CSA event and were asked how they would react. Responses were scored on a scale of 0–4 for appropriateness and accuracy (Lumley et al., 1998).
In their evaluation of IMPACT:Ability, Dryden and colleagues created seven items to measure knowledge (e.g., “What do you do when someone is standing too close to you, and you do not like it?” and “What is a self advocate?”). Response options were multiple choice and true/false. A subsequent evaluation of IMPACT:Ability conducted by Wismar (2020) used the same self-report items. Researchers did not specify the amount of missing data or actions taken to exclude (or impute) in analyses.
Warraitch and colleagues (2021) created a 5-item questionnaire to measure knowledge of the main components of the CSAPI intervention (e.g., body ownership, appropriate/inappropriate gestures). Items were scored as either inaccurate, somewhat accurate, or accurate. Researchers did not specify the amount of missing data or actions taken to exclude (or impute) in analyses. Researchers did not specify who scored questionnaires or what criteria were used to determine accuracy.
Hart (2020), Pask and colleagues (2016) used a curriculum-based questionnaire that assessed knowledge acquisition and retention pre and post intervention. The Healthy Relationships & Autism curriculum determined that a score of 85% and above is assumed to be sufficient. The specific questions are not included in the document, but it is mentioned that the pre/posttest can be found in the curriculum manual.
Confidence/Self-Efficacy
In their evaluation of IMPACT:Ability, Dryden and colleagues (2014) created 21 items to measure confidence (e.g., How confident are you that you could defend yourself in a dangerous situation?), sense of safety (e.g., How safe do you feel traveling to and from school when it is dark out), comfort saying no (e.g., If someone you are dating wants to do something sexually that you do not want to do, how comfortable are you saying ‘‘no’’?), self-advocacy (e.g., People will still like you even if you do not always agree with them.), and self-efficacy (e.g., You are confident you could deal with things that happen that surprise you.). Items were scored on a 4-point scale with higher scores indicating greater confidence, sense of safety, comfort, self-advocacy, and self-efficacy. A subsequent evaluation of IMPACT:Ability conducted by Wismar (2020) used the same self-report items without modification.
Self-Reported Skills
Warraitch and colleagues (2021) created a 10-item questionnaire to measure prevention skills learned from the CSAPI intervention. Children were asked how they would respond to various scenarios. Items were scored on a continuum from zero if (i.e., child complies with offender’s sexual lure) to 4 (i.e., child leaves and reports the situation to a guardian or trusted authority). Higher scores indicated greater prevention skills. Dryden and colleagues (2014) created 3 items to measure use of behavioral skills (called self-determination by authors). Participants were asked how often (from a lot to never) they engaged in a series of behaviors taught in the program (e.g., telling someone to stop if bothering you).
Observed Skills
In their evaluation of the CSAPI program, Kim (2016) used role-play scenarios facilitated by the program instructor and real-life sexual abuse scenarios facilitated by a new staff member or stranger to measure participants’ application of knowledge and skills gained from the program. Scenarios asked child participants to (1) remove clothing, (2) kiss, and (3) touch private parts. Participants’ behaviors were scored on a 0-4 scale. One point was awarded for the following behaviors: (1) does not agree to engage in or begin to comply with requested behavior, (2) verbal refusal, (3) leaves the situation, or (4) discloses the incident to a safe adult. All scenarios in the assessment consisted of requests made by a male adult.
In an evaluation of the Emma Untouchable program (Reis et al., 2022), researchers measured prevention skills using role play in which participants were shown a short video and then asked to act out their response as if it was a real situation. Responses were scored on a scale of 0–4. In situ probes were also used, in which an individual, unknown to the participant, acted as a perpetrator of CSA and the participant was expected to respond.
In their evaluation of the Growing Pains program, Sheppard (2006) developed a pre- and post-program checklist of personal development skills for teachers to complete. The checklist included topics on (1) social skills, (2) drug education, (3) relationships and sexuality, (4) protective behaviors, (5) grieving and loss, (6) human life cycle, and (7) personal hygiene. Teachers completed the evaluation for each child by completing a 5-point scale of always to never on items such as “recognizes threatening behaviors of others and acts accordingly” and “demonstrates knowledge of rights of self.”
Satisfaction
In their evaluation of the Creating Safe Environments program, Murray (2019) measured program satisfaction of students, parents, and teachers. The researcher used a modified version of the Red Cross RespectED questionnaire after the intervention was implemented. The measure included 5 questions that were rated on a scale of “yes”, “no”, “don’t know” and an opportunity to share additional feedback and comments.
Evidence of Efficacy or Effectiveness
Knowledge
In their RCT of the Emma Untouchable Program, Reis and colleagues (2022) found greater improvements in participants’ CSA prevention knowledge (as measured using a board game) for the treatment group compared to the control group. Differences were found immediately after the intervention and were sustained three months later with the exception of video vignettes. For the video vignettes, differences between treatment and control groups were found immediately after the intervention but not 3 months later.
In their quasi-experimental, pre-post evaluation of IMPACT:Ability, Dryden and colleagues (2014) found a significant increase in knowledge scores overall and a significant difference between groups in the change across time. Students in the intervention group had an increase in knowledge before and after intervention and children in the waitlist control group had a decrease in knowledge during this time. In their treatment only, pre-post assessment, Wismar (2020) found that participants identified more than twice the amount of resources after attending the IMPACT:Ability training but statistical significance of the results was not calculated in this evaluation.
In their treatment only, pre-post assessment, Warraitch and colleagues (2021) found a significant increase in knowledge scores after children completed the CSAPI program. In their treatment only, pre-post assessment, Abramson and Mastroleo (2002) reported that 21% of participants demonstrated increased knowledge of personal safety strategies after completing the Kid & Teen Safe program. In addition, 64% or more of participants could recall information specific to the program (e.g., identify anatomically correct private parts, identify good and bad touches, identify a known trusted adult).
In their quasi-experimental, pre-post evaluation of Healthy Relationships & Autism, Hart (2020) found a significant increase in knowledge acquisition and retention scores after student completed Module 1 of the program. Students in the treatment group showed an increase in knowledge before and after intervention and children in the control group had a decrease in knowledge during this time, the difference between the two groups was found to be statistically significant. However, 6 weeks post intervention, the treatment group showed decreases in knowledge scores.
Confidence/Self-Efficacy
In their evaluation of IMPACT:Ability, Dryden and colleagues (2014) found a significant difference between groups in the change across time in confidence in defending self in dangerous situation but not in knowing where to get help if being hurt. Dryden and colleagues (2014) found no difference between groups in change across time for feelings of safety or general self-efficacy scores.
Self-Reported Skills
Warraitch and colleagues (2021) found a significant increase in prevention skills after children completed the CSAPI program.
Observed Skills
In their evaluation of the Emma Untouchable program, researchers found between-group differences in preventive behavior observed during role play immediately after training but not 3 months later (Reis et al., 2022). The between-group differences after training, as observed during in situ probes, were statistically significant but the effect was lost due to protocol violations.
In their evaluation of IMPACT:Ability, Dryden and colleagues (2014) reported a significant increase in how often children showed self-determination in one of three behaviors - saying “stop” when someone bothered them.
According to the teacher-completed checklist, all students who completed the Growing Pains program showed improvements from pre- to post- program evaluation with greatest improvement in social skills, relationships and sexuality, and protective behaviors (Sheppard, 2006).
Satisfaction
In their evaluation of the Creating Safe Environments program, Murray (2019) found that majority of parents talked about the program with their children at home. A large majority of students found the program to be helpful and agreed that other should have access to it as well. Teachers’ believed the program to be helpful for students and would recommend it to others.
Limitations of Evaluations
Lack of Peer Review
Seven evaluations underwent peer-review (Dryden et al., 2014; Kim, 2016; Murray, 2019; Pask et al., 2016; Reis et al., 2022; Sheppard, 2006; Warraitch et al., 2021). Peer review is important for maintaining the rigor in scientific studies, ensuring quality control, validating findings, and identifying bias. Lack of peer review also limits dissemination of evaluation findings which, in turn limits collaboration and awareness-raising.
Bias in Randomized Trials
Only one study used randomization in the assignment of students to intervention or control groups. Reis and colleagues (2022) reported both intent-to-treat and “per protocol” analyses. That is, one set of analyses was conducted with participants in the group to which they were assigned regardless of their level of participation in the study (intent-to-treat) and another set was conducted with only participants who completed the study consistent with their group assignment. Regarding selection of participants, the evaluation included a female-only sample (Reis et al., 2022). Regarding the randomization process, it was unclear if the assignment sequence was random, if the assignment sequence was adequately concealed, or if there were baseline differences between intervention and control groups, which could suggest a problem with the randomization process.
Regarding bias from deviations in implementing the intervention, appropriate analyses were used to estimate the effects of assignment to intervention and adhering to the intervention. However, there were more protocol violations reported for the intervention group compared to control. Missing data was another source of potential bias. Data for the board game, verbal report, and role play were available for at least 65% of participants but data for in situ assessment was available for only 35%–40% of participants. Finally, it is not clear if data collectors were blinded to or aware of the intervention received by study participants and therefore if assessment of the outcome was influenced by knowledge of intervention received.
Bias in Non-Randomized Comparisons
One study used a quasi-experimental design that included a treatment group and comparison waitlist control (Dryden et al., 2014). Regarding bias from confounding, measurements of outcomes occurred only once before the intervention, limiting the authors’ ability to characterize pre-intervention trends and compare baseline equivalence of the groups. This study evidenced selection bias in that the intervention and control groups differed in proportion of race/ethnicities and age. Deviations from intervention protocol were not well-documented in the study and thus may have further impacted between-group differences. Finally, there was bias in measurement of the outcome variable. Although it is not clear in the study report, it seems as if there was approximately 12 weeks from baseline to follow-up for the intervention group (which included the intervention) and approximately 20 weeks between baseline and follow-up for the waitlist control group.
Bias in Cohort Studies
Four studies used a cohort or treatment-only design (Abramson & Mastroleo, 2002; Sheppard, 2006; Warraitch et al., 2021; Wismar, 2020). This limits researchers’ ability to attribute outcomes to the program intervention. These studies included several sources of bias from confounding. For example, all five studies conducted only one baseline assessment which meant authors could not characterize pre-intervention trends. Second, it is not clear how long before the intervention baseline assessments were conducted or how potential confounding events were addressed. Multiple studies included bias in the selection of participants. For example, in their evaluation of CSAPI, Warraitch and colleagues (2021) reported that all children for whom parents provided consent were enrolled but without reporting how many parents were approached or the recruitment rate. Differences in participants and non-participants may introduce bias in the outcome of interest. Sheppard (2006) evidenced similar bias in that only 14% of approached parents completed outcome assessments. Bias from missing data was difficult to assess because several studies failed report sample sizes included in analyses.
Measures with Unknown Validity and Reliability
Only one study (Dryden et al., 2014) reported indicators of validity or reliability of the measures used. Other studies had several sources of bias in measurement of outcomes. Abramson and Mastroleo’s (2002) evaluation of the Kid & Teen Safe Program used a single item assessment to evaluate knowledge acquisition. This question asked students what they would do if someone tried to hurt them. The term, “hurt” may be interpreted differently by children (e.g., hurt with words, hurt physically), reducing the reliability of this question and contributing to misleading results. A single item assessment makes it difficult to reliably evaluate the extent of knowledge and/or skill acquisition following a prevention education program.
Most of the evaluations had issues with internal and external validity such as the one conducted by Hart (2020). Sheppard’s (2006) evaluation of Growing Pains used a measurement tool that was completed as a proxy assessment by the program facilitators. Apart from minor adjustments when initially creating the measurement tool, there were no further attempts to establish validity and reliability. Facilitators’ role in completing the evaluation may have increased the likelihood of personal bias, negatively influencing study results.
Discussion
In the current context of increasing awareness of the victimization of children and youth with IDD, there are also increasing demands for the application of evidence-based best practices in prevention efforts. We identified thirteen victimization prevention education programs for children with IDD which we critically assessed against established best practice criteria for prevention and special education. Additionally, if there was an evaluation study conducted on the program, we critically appraised those. To our knowledge this is the first review that has identified and summarized the characteristics of victimization prevention programs for children with IDD and synthesized their evaluation findings.
There are very few existing victimization prevention programs for children and youth with IDD that have been evaluated with findings made available in scientific literature. This may be because there are few programs that have been designed or adapted for children with IDD, or it may be because programs for children with IDD exist but have not been evaluated to scientific standards. Either scenario is unsatisfactory given the heightened risk of victimization and poly-victimization for children with IDD (Sullivan & Knutson, 2000; Vanderminden et al., 2023; Wissink et al., 2015). Programs had been designed and delivered by small-sized community agencies in high income countries. We did not identify programs that had been implemented at scale; ideally, only those programs that have demonstrated efficacy should be scaled-up.
We examined program contents and methods against the best available evidence for victimization prevention education (Finkelhor et al., 2014; Gaffney et al., 2021; Walsh et al., 2018). We found that programs differed in the combinations of victimization types addressed, topics covered, and teaching strategies used. Predominant were programs focusing on prevention of child sexual abuse and bullying to the neglect of other victimizations such as physical abuse, emotional abuse, trafficking/exploitation, and online safety. It is clear from this review that there is a need for greater focus on poly-victimization prevention in programs for children and youth with IDD.
Priority should be given to adapting existing evidence-based prevention education programs specifically for children and youth with IDD and aligning unevaluated programs with the evidence base. Three clear examples of practices that require re-alignment with the evidence base were identified in this review. First, two programs taught ‘stranger danger’, a concept widely accepted as inappropriate because strangers are not the sole or predominant perpetrators of violence against children. Second, most programs did not capture parent and caregiver involvement, a strategy emphasized in violence prevention, generally. Parents and other caregivers can reinforce program messages, affirm skills, shape social norms, and increase supervision and monitoring (Gaffney et al., 2021; Gubbels et al., 2021; Mertens et al., 2020; Ortega et al., 2023) thereby mediating program effects. Caregiver involvement limited solely to informational sessions, however, is likely to be ineffective because these are typically poorly attended (Gaffney et al., 2021). Coordinated efforts in which children and youth, parents and caregivers, and school staff are trained are likely to be more effective (Hong & Espelage, 2012). Third, only six out of the thirteen programs incorporated inclusive practices in their development. IDD includes a broad range of cognitive and communication abilities. It is, therefore, vital to student learning to provide individualized instruction when possible. Using a variety of well-supported special education teaching strategies may also enhance and promote equity in student learning (Bešić et al., 2017; Winter & O’Raw, 2010). It is also important to note that in our search, no program had developed a logic model or theory of change. The development and evaluation of a comprehensive and effective prevention education program for children with IDD can be made more efficient with the use of a strategic plan of action (Stegemann & Jaciw, 2018).
We also examined program approaches against best practices for special education (Bastable et al., 2021; Räty et al., 2016; Schaafsma et al., 2015). Here, too, we found much scope for better aligning programs with teaching strategies that are most likely to be effective for children and youth with IDD. In particular, programs for children and youth with IDD should, at a minimum, pay attention to the use of concrete rather than abstract concepts and examples, incorporate adaptations for physical differences and communication augmentation, apply graduated developmental sequencing to support practice and performance, and use simple, clear and direct instructional language.
We critically appraised program evaluation study quality against the Administration for Children & Families Common Framework for Research and Evaluation (Administration for Children and Families, Office of Planning, Research and Evaluation, 2016). We found that existing programs were limited by several sources of bias. Primary sources of bias included participant selection, poor measurement of outcome, differences in treatment and control groups at baseline, and missing data. Measures were not strong either. In their evaluation of the Growing Pains program, for example, Sheppard (2006) measured student learning from teachers’ reports, not direct student assessment. Overall, evaluations were primarily focused on demonstrating feasibility of implementation and outcome assessments should be interpreted with significant caution.
Limitations
This review was limited to programs identified in study reports, published in English, and meeting our selection criteria. Due to the rapid nature of the search and selection process for this scoping review, it is possible that programs may have been missed in this process. Notwithstanding, in identifying and closely examining 13 programs and their evaluations, many valuable lessons have been learned to move the field forward as will be discussed below in future directions.
The programs identified in this scoping review were those with a set outline of content and sequence of lessons. Other approaches may also be effective but have not been tested with children with IDD. This review was also limited to programs that included a child-focused education component. Other programs exist that are solely adult- rather than child-focused. These programs target adults who work with children with IDD. For example, Adaptive Sports Abuse Prevention
We included only programs that were developed or adapted specifically for children with IDD. Therefore, we excluded two programs designed for children without IDD but implemented without adaptation noted with children with IDD. One well-established program, created by Wurtele, (1986), is known as the Behavioral Skills Training (BST) Program, and later revised and known as Body Safety Training (BST). The program was designed for use with children aged 3–8 years. In a randomized controlled trial, BST was delivered to adolescents with IDD, however because the study report did not explicitly state if or how the program had been adapted for youth with IDD, it was excluded (Lee & Tang, 1998). Similarly, Kelly and colleagues (2023) implemented the Speak out, Stay Safe program with a sample of children with “special educational needs and disabilities” as part of a larger trial with children without these special needs (United Kingdom). Although, the researchers noted adaption of the evaluation procedure, they did not note any changes to the program and therefore this study was excluded from our analysis (Kelly et al., 2023).
We included programs and evaluations that had not undergone peer-review. Limiting to peer-review publications would boost our ability to make conclusions about the effectiveness of the reviewed programs. However, because the literature on school-based prevention education programs for children with IDD is so narrow, and several programs never undergo evaluation yet are used widely, we felt it prudent to describe what programs exist regardless of peer review status.
Because two coders reviewed and discussed all programs and evaluations, we did not calculate interrater reliability. Finally, our synthesis of evaluation findings was limited to a narrative summary. Future quantitative meta-analysis of program effects will only be possible when more programs are evaluated using rigorous experimental methods.
Future Directions
Given that children with IDD are at high risk of being victims of violence, comprehensive programs designed for these children are needed. It is also important that these programs are developed keeping in mind the unique learning needs of these children. As these programs are created, attention should be placed not only on content, but also on teaching strategies that meet the needs of this population.
Children with IDD are a heterogeneous group of students with varied characteristics that may not apply equally to all of them (Hronis et al., 2017). Children who are profoundly intellectually challenged or who have multiple disabilities will need different accommodations than children with mild IDD that in many ways may be indistinguishable from typical children. Children’s unique needs should be assessed and individualized instruction should be provided when possible. Program developers should also keep in mind that children with IDD tend to have a desire to please and a gullibility born out of naiveté that increases their risk of abuse (Snell et al., 2009). Safety programs for children with IDD should focus on differences in cognitive processes (e.g., sensory registration, perception, appraisal, decision making, memory, concept formation, perceptual organization, language; Bertelli et al., 2018). Teaching strategies for children with IDD should address poor memory, attention problems, difficulty generalizing knowledge, and in some cases deficits in receptive and expressive language (Hronis et al., 2017). Although the content of safety programs should be as comprehensive as that of typical children, program developers must attend to the teaching strategies (e.g., scaffolding, reciprocal teaching, cooperative learning, positive behavioral supports, motivation, as well as assistive and instructional technology) needed for children with IDD (Kirk et al., 2015).
Content of safety programs should be comprehensive for children with IDD as well as children without IDD. Families, caretakers, educators, service providers, and law enforcement should be consulted by program developers to identify the breadth of topics that need to be covered to prepare children to protect themselves from the numerous types of violence to which children may be exposed. After components of the curriculum are developed, aligned assessments may be developed and validated. By so doing, quality programs may be developed, implemented, and evaluated.
It is also clear that the current and future programs that may exist need to be more thoroughly evaluated to determine their effectiveness. Although most scholars agree that instruction alignment with assessment is important (Polikoff & Porter, 2014), there does not appear to be agreement on the content of safety courses and, consequently, there are no validated measures of safety programs. A new generation of prevention programs is needed to address individual, relational, and contextual factors that enable poly-victimization.
Conclusion
Although most professionals serving children with IDD agree that quality safety education should be provided to children with IDD, much work remains to be done. This disparity in safety education needs to be rectified so that the risk to these vulnerable children can be reduced. It is not, however, enough to intuitively produce and assess these safety programs for children with IDD. For resources to be utilized well, professionals need to work collaboratively with stakeholders to co-design the most effective safety programs for children with IDD. These evidence-based practices should be of value to practitioners and educators preparing children with IDD to interact with people within the community.
